The Tigers provided tickets to make wishes come true at today’s game! Every year since 1992, the Tigers have donated 50,000 tickets annually to deserving non profit organizations! Operation Warrior Wishes has been honored to be one of those recipients throughout the years. We cannot thank the Tigers organization enough for their generosity!
